Everton Santos, who was so crucial to Mumbai City FC's set up last season, when he scored seven and assisted another six, would've expected to replicate that form at ATK, but that hasn't materialised.
It is fair to say that the philosophy changes from one manager to another and that was the case for Everton who got stuck in the turmoil. With just one match to go in this season, the Brazilian is yet to find the back of the net with ATK this campaign.

It has been that kind of disappointing campaign for the striker who has struggled to get adjusted to the defensive philosophy of Steve Coppell.
When Kalu Uche was injured, the manager was quick to reassess his options and buy Emiliano Alfaro when he had Everton at the disposal already. He will go down as one of the biggest flops this campaign.
